Welcome to this 45-minute Booty Builder Pilates class! In this session, we focus on strengthening and toning your lower body, targeting key areas such as your glutes, legs, and hips. This workout is perfect for anyone looking to enhance their lower body strength, improve flexibility, and achieve a lean, sculpted look. Whether you’re new to Pilates or a seasoned practitioner, this session offers a comprehensive routine to help you reach your fitness goals.


Benefits of Booty Builder Pilates:


1. Strengthens Glutes and Legs

2. Improves Flexibility and Mobility

3. Enhances Balance and Stability

4. Boosts Core Strength

5. Promotes Lean Muscle Development


How to Perform Booty Builder Pilates:


1. Warm-Up: Start with gentle stretches to prepare your muscles.

2. Leg and Glute Exercises: Focus on movements that build strength and tone.

3. Hip Openers: Engage in exercises that enhance flexibility and mobility.

4. Core Integration: Incorporate core-strengthening exercises to support overall stability.

5. Cool Down: Finish with a relaxation pose to release any tension.
